ontario regulation 441/07

made under the

Ontario Energy Board Act, 1998

Made: July 26, 2007
Filed: August 1, 2007
Published on e-Laws: August 2, 2007
Printed in The Ontario Gazette: August 18, 2007

Amending O. Reg. 426/06

(Smart Meters: Cost Recovery)

1. Section 1 of Ontario Regulation 426/06 is amended by adding the following subsection:

(1.1) Subject to final approval of the Board, a distributor may recover the costs it incurred to comply with the enrolment requirements and technical interface requirements of the Smart Metering Entity.

2. The Regulation is amended by adding the following section:

Cost recovery, replaced meter assets

3. (1) Subject to Board order, to ensure that distributors are not financially disadvantaged by the implementation of the smart metering initiative, distributors may recover the costs associated with meters owned before, on or after January 1, 2006 being replaced because of the smart metering initiative if,

(a) the meter being replaced was not acquired in contravention of section 53.18 of the Electricity Act, 1998; and

(b) the meter is replaced with a smart meter authorized for installation under the Electricity Act, 1998

(2) The Board shall determine the period of time over which the costs referred to in subsection (1) may be recovered, in order to protect the interests of consumers with respect to prices.

3. This Regulation comes into force on the day it is filed.
